The full breakdown
What it's made of and why it matters
The Pelican Protector case uses polycarbonate resin for the shell, a rigid engineering plastic widely used in protective equipment cases. Polycarbonate itself does not leach BPA under normal storage conditions (it is BPA-free as manufactured), and does not off-gas volatile compounds at room temperature. The critical unknown is the waterproof seal and gasket material, which manufacturers often treat with fluorinated compounds for water repellency; this is where PFAS contamination risk concentrates.
The brand's record and disclosure
Pelican Products is a major manufacturer with long-standing reputation for equipment durability but has not publicly disclosed PFAS-free or PFAS-tested certifications for consumer cases. The company has not faced widely documented recalls or safety controversies related to leaching or off-gassing from polycarbonate cases. However, silence on sealing material composition is typical industry practice and represents a disclosure gap rather than evidence of hazard.
How it compares in its category
Polycarbonate protective cases are standard in the equipment storage category and represent a middle ground between rigid plastic (lower leaching risk) and fabric-lined alternatives (lower PFAS risk in seals). Hard-shell polycarbonate cases generally outperform soft polymer cases in chemical stability during long-term static storage. Competitor cases (e.g., Pelican Storm, SKB, Nanuk) use similar polycarbonate shells with comparable seal unknowns.
If you buy it
Store non-food items only; polycarbonate cases are designed for equipment, tools, and electronics, not food contact. Avoid prolonged exposure to high heat (above 60°C/140°F) or direct sunlight for extended periods, as this accelerates any potential polymer stress. Inspect the rubber gasket annually for cracking or degradation; replace if visibly deteriorated. Contact Pelican directly to request specification sheets for the waterproof seal material if PFAS status matters to your use case.
Beyond PFAS: other things we checked
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”
Polycarbonate chemical stability
Polycarbonate does not leach BPA or phthalates under normal storage conditions (room temperature, non-food use). No recalls or reports of leaching from Pelican polycarbonate cases are on record.
Volatile organic compounds off-gassing
Polycarbonate cases do not emit formaldehyde or significant VOCs at ambient temperature. New case may have minimal odor from manufacturing residues, which dissipates quickly; not a health concern in typical use.
Waterproof seal/gasket material composition
Waterproof seals in equipment cases are frequently treated with PFAS compounds (Teflon-family coating) to achieve water repellency. Pelican does not publicly disclose seal material; PFAS status remains unspecified and requires direct inquiry.
Polycarbonate impact degradation
Polycarbonate is impact-resistant and does not shatter into microplastics with normal use. Cases are designed to withstand repeated drops; degradation from impact is mechanical (cracks), not chemical leaching.
Thermal stress to shell or seals
Polycarbonate softens above 110°C and gasket materials may degrade in prolonged heat. Not a concern for indoor storage but relevant if case is left in direct sun or hot vehicle for extended periods.
What we don’t know
This grade is a model-based estimate from public materials, coatings, and brand disclosure at 45% confidence. It is not a lab result.
No independent PFAS lab test is on record for this exact product. A lab test could move the score in either direction.
The brand has not made a specific, verifiable PFAS-free statement, so part of this score reflects that missing disclosure rather than a confirmed material.
Formulations and coatings change between production runs. Always check the current label before buying.
